我想将文件的第10到15行复制到Unix中的另一个文件中。
我有档案file1.txt
和file2.txt
。
我想将第10到15行从复制file1.txt
到file2.txt
。
打开带有外壳的终端,然后
sed -n '10,15p' file1.txt > file2.txt
简单容易。
如果要附加到末尾而不是擦拭file2.txt
,请使用>>
重定向。
sed -n '10,15p' file1.txt >> file2.txt ^^
AWK还是功能强大的命令行文本操纵器:
awk 'NR>=10 && NR<=15' file1.txt > file2.txt